About Simi Valley

The City of Simi Valley, home of the Ronald Reagan Presidential Library, was incorporated in 1969. It is a General Law City with a Council/Manager form of government. Simi Valley encompasses an area of 39 square miles and is located in the southeast portion of Ventura County. The current estimated population is 126,878, yet Simi Valley maintains a unique balance of open space and City amenities.
Outdoor recreation includes over a dozen beautiful parks, camping and picnic spots, tennis courts, two golf courses and one of the largest equestrian trail systems in the United States. Boating and other water sporting activities are only 60 to 90 minutes away in Ventura and Santa Barbara. The City of Los Angeles is less than an hour away.
Excellent community facilities provide service to Simi Valley residents. The City has one general hospital, 47 religious institutions, one library, one Cultural Arts Center, three newspapers, one radio station, 24 financial institutions, 21 elementary schools, three middle schools, and four high schools. Four community colleges and four universities are also within commuting distance.

Description

The City of Simi Valley is recruiting for two Assistant Public Works Directors as a result of one retirement and the establishment of a second Assistant Director position. One Assistant Director will be responsible for engineering and environmental compliance, and the second will be responsible for waterworks operations, sanitation operations, and maintenance operations. If you are interested in being considered for both positions, a separate application must be submitted for each position.

Ideal Candidate

Ideal Candidate Characteristics:

  • Extensive knowledge and experience in Public Works engineering and environmental compliance (storm water, pre-treatment, HHW and solid waste, water conservation).
  • Strong management and administrative skills and experience.
  • An individual that leads by example as well as teaches and educates staff.
  • Excellent communicator including presentations at City Councils, Planning Commissions, Neighborhood Organizations, etc., including prepared and presented staff reports and other correspondence to a variety of councils, commissions and committees, boards, and neighborhood organizations.
  • Participated directly with local, regional, state, and federal agencies.
  • Possession of registration as a professional engineer in the State of California is required.

Minimum Qualifications:

Any combination of education and experience that would provide the knowledge and abilities required to perform this role is qualifying. A typical way to obtain this knowledge would be equivalent to a Bachelor’s
degree with major course work in engineering, public administration, business administration or a related
field and five years of increasingly responsible Public Works experience including two years of administrative
and supervisory responsibility. Possession of registration as a professional engineer in the State of California is also required.
